THE LR is a juice hog. Basically the tank ain't feeding the liquid to the atty quick enough. What type a liquid are you using (concentration PG/VG) it should be 80/20 tops IMO for LRs.

Take a paper clip and slightly lower the wick onto the bridge of the atty (by pushingthe wick down through the hole of the spike). This is known to help. It doesn't take much.
